Priority Settings Explained

    • ● Dynamic Priority

The script automatically adjusts based on: - Account combat level - Current wealth - Skill requirements - Game state(Quest completions, etc)

    • ● High Priority (300-1000)

Maximize training chance with: - Priority cap at 1000 - Best for critical skills/Questing - Overrides dynamic calculations - Requires manual adjustment

    • ● Low Priority (1-100)

Reduced but still possible: - Minimum 1% base chance - Affected by other skills' availability - Good for background training - Never completely disabled

    • ⚠️ Important Notes:

- Priority values are relative between skills - 1000 = Maximum possible weight - System uses weighted random selection - Low/High priority ≠ No priority

📈Tip: Use dynamic priority for general training, and manual priorities for specific goal-oriented sessions!
